Where is the Boiling family from?

You can see how Boiling families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Boiling family name was found in the USA, the UK,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Boiling families were found in United Kingdom in 1891. In 1891 there were 11 Boiling families living in London. This was about 52% of all the recorded Boiling's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Boiling families in 1891.

What did your Boiling ancestors do for a living?

In 1939, Lorry Driver and Unpaid Domestic Duties were the top reported jobs for men and women in the United Kingdom named Boiling. 43% of Boiling men worked as a Lorry Driver and 100% of Boiling women worked as an Unpaid Domestic Duties.
